Double-glazing's effectiveness is in its structure, with two glass panes separated by a thermally efficient spacer bar. The spacer bar, in conjunction with the air or gas inside creates an insulating barrier to retain warm air and keep out colder air. When this setup fails, and the window panes are misty, the glass or seal is typically damaged.

There are a variety of factors that can cause the seal to break However, the most common cause is wear and tear. As temperatures rise and fall the seal expands and expands which puts pressure on it until it eventually breaks. This is a typical issue with older double-glazed windows, but the seal can also fail due to problems with installation or excessive use of cleaning products.

Double glass that is misty is a very common problem. It happens when water vapour in the air comes into contact with a cold object, such as the glass in your window. This is especially noticeable in winter when the temperature drops and humidity increases. It can damage the frame of your window and cause mildew and dampness, which can be ugly and harmful.

Modern double glazing is made from two panes of glass joined by gaps between them and a spacer bar with a desiccant in it to absorb moisture. The spacer bar is designed to keep cold air out of your home and warm air inside, but will wear down over time. This can be due to damage to the window frame, weather conditions, or harsh cleaning chemicals.

If the seal is damaged the window will not be able retain its heat, and it will begin to leak. This can make you feel uncomfortable at home and add to the cost of heating. It could also have an impact on your home's resale price, because buyers might be put off by poor quality windows.
